    Hi, we're a Colombian-German family with a little girl, two big dogs and a cat living in the hills above the beautiful town Jardín.
    We would be happy to find someone who likes to spend a few weeks with us at our small finca (no animals besides the above mentioned) helping us a few hrs a day in exchange of accommodation and food (own cabin with bath). As to the work, garden work is always welcome, as is painting and some light wood work or household duties ... also depends on the person's affinities. Für deutsche Muutersprachler: super gerne auch einfach mit unserer Tochter Deutsch sprechen, damit sie etwas voran kommt. Das wäre dann eher eine Art Kundersitting-Job.
    As the cabin is quite small we can only accommodate one person.
    We are a Colombian dentist and are German journalist with an almost five-year old daughter. As we would like her to listen to more German it would be great to have some Germans/Austrians (Swiss? Well ...) around for some time.
    Just ask us if you are interested. Internet works usually fine, enough to do calls but not enough for heavy remote work.

    We live about 3 km away from the town of Jardín. Its Colombian village and country life at its best (or worst, if you can´t handle it). It´s a good place to learn and practice Spanish (we can also help you with this), do hiking and biking, learn about coffee growing ... Only very few people in the village speak English
